What does a password manager actually do?
A password manager is an encrypted vault for your logins. You remember one strong master password, and the manager stores everything else, filling in credentials automatically when you visit a site or open an app. Because it can generate and remember a different long, random password for every account, you never have to reuse one or invent memorable-but-weak passwords again.
The security model rests on encryption. A good manager encrypts your vault on your own device before anything is stored or synced, so that even the company running the service cannot read your passwords. This is often described as a zero-knowledge design: only you, with your master password, can unlock the contents. That property is the foundation everything else builds on.
Are password managers actually safe?
It is a fair question, because you are putting all your eggs in one basket. The answer, for a well-built manager, is yes, and here is the reasoning. With proper zero-knowledge encryption, your passwords are never stored in a form anyone else can read. Even if the provider’s servers were breached, attackers would get only encrypted data they cannot unlock without your master password, which the provider never has.
The realistic risks are on your side: choosing a weak master password, or having your own device compromised. Both are manageable. A strong, unique master password that you never use anywhere else, combined with a second layer of login protection on the manager itself, makes the vault extremely hard to reach. The alternative, reusing passwords across sites, is far more dangerous than any well-run password manager.
The math is simple: a single reused password puts every account at risk when any one site is breached. A password manager turns that into one unique password per site, which is exactly what you cannot do reliably by memory.
How to choose the best password manager: the features that matter
Marketing pages list dozens of features. Only a handful should drive your decision.
Strong, zero-knowledge encryption
This is non-negotiable. The manager should encrypt your vault on your device so the provider cannot read it. Reputable managers state this clearly and explain their security model. If a service is vague about how your data is protected, choose a different one.
Works everywhere you do
A password manager is only useful if it is available at the moment you need to log in. Check that it supports every device and browser you use and syncs your vault between them, so a password you save on your laptop is there on your phone. Convenient autofill on both computers and mobile is what makes people actually stick with it.
A reliable password generator
The manager should create long, random passwords for you with a click, and let you adjust length and character types for sites with specific rules. This is the feature that ends password reuse in practice.
Secure sharing and account recovery
If you share logins with family or colleagues, look for a safe way to share individual items without revealing them in plain text over chat or email. Just as important, understand the recovery process before you commit: because the provider cannot read your vault, forgetting your master password can mean losing access. Know what recovery options exist, and set them up.
Extras worth having
Useful additions include alerts when a site you use has been involved in a known breach so you can change that password, a checkup that flags weak or reused passwords still in your vault, and the ability to store more than passwords, such as secure notes. These are nice to have rather than deciding factors.
Should you use your browser’s built-in password manager?
Modern browsers offer to save passwords, and that is far better than reusing one password everywhere. For many people it is a reasonable starting point. Its limits show up quickly, though: browser-based managers work best inside that one browser and its ecosystem, offer fewer sharing and organizational features, and tie your passwords to your browser account.
A dedicated password manager works across every browser and app, on every device, with stronger sharing, organization, and security tooling. If you use more than one browser or platform, or want features like secure sharing and breach alerts, a dedicated manager is the better long-term home. If you live entirely in one browser and have simple needs, the built-in option is a defensible choice.
What about the free versus paid decision?
Many reputable managers offer a free tier, and for a single person a good free plan can be entirely sufficient. Paid plans typically add things like syncing across unlimited devices, family or team sharing, more storage, and priority support. Decide based on whether you need those specific extras. Do not assume paid automatically means more secure: strong encryption is the baseline in any manager worth using, free or not. If a free plan covers your devices and features, it is a legitimate long-term choice.
What are passkeys, and do they replace passwords?
You may have started seeing an option to sign in with a passkey instead of a password, and it is worth understanding because it is where account security is heading. A passkey lets you log in using your device and its unlock method, such as your fingerprint, face, or PIN, rather than typing a password. Because there is no password to type, there is nothing to reuse, guess, or steal in a data breach, which closes off the most common ways accounts are compromised.
Passkeys do not make a password manager obsolete; the two increasingly work together. Many password managers can now store and sync your passkeys alongside your passwords, so you can use them across your devices from one trusted place. For now, most people will live in a mixed world, using passkeys where a site offers them and strong unique passwords everywhere else. A good password manager is what keeps that mixed reality organized and secure. When choosing one, it is reasonable to prefer a manager that already supports passkeys, so you are ready as more sites adopt them.
How do you get started safely?
Once you have chosen a manager, a careful setup pays off for years.
- Create a strong, memorable master password you have never used anywhere else. This one password protects everything, so make it long and unique, and never reuse it.
- Turn on a second layer of login protection for the manager itself, so a stolen master password alone is not enough to open your vault.
- Import or add your existing logins, then work through your most important accounts, email, banking, and primary shopping, replacing old reused passwords with fresh generated ones.
- Set up and record your recovery options so you cannot be permanently locked out.
- Install the manager on your phone and other devices so it is there whenever you need to log in.
From then on, let the manager generate a new unique password every time you create an account, and your overall security improves quietly in the background. It is one of the highest-value habits in personal technology, and once it is set up, it asks almost nothing of you.
